Mind Boggling

Montréal — Wearing sexy rubber miniskirts, latex-trimmed tops, and stiletto heels—designer outfits courtesy of New York duo Gaelyn & Cianfarani—and holding signs that read, "Fur Is a Fashion Felony," a pair of sexy "fashion police"—PETA’s own top-cop Lisa Franzetta and a French-speaking Montréal beauty—will hand out violation notices in French resembling citation tickets to fur-wearers among the throngs of shoppers for "violating the code of common decency"

The high temperature in Montreal today is supposed to be -5 F with a low of -15 (-20/-26 C.) I don't think this will help convince anyone that the rubber and latex outfits are more "decent".
